The recent Eggoz Nutrition egg controversy is a wake-up call for every Indian consumer. A blind lab test by trustified.in detected AOZ, a metabolite of nitrofuran antibiotics — a class of substances that global authorities classify as potentially carcinogenic when consumed over time. Even if the detected levels were below Indian regulatory limits, the bigger concern remains: 🔸 Why are banned-category residues showing up at all? 🔸 How reliable are “antibiotic-free” and “farm-fresh” labels? 🔸 Why is food-safety transparency still so inconsistent? This situation isn't about blaming one brand. It’s about reminding the entire food industry that trust comes from transparency, not slogans. Consumers today deserve nothing less than clear data, clean supply chains, and honest labeling. ( https://lnkd.in/ghT9rQKG )
